Output 83b5dea084eb462c33ef95e8e93d9a2d295f51027d0c1243b9f0dc0a32319e2b:0

value
986568
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d72112f8d04a8af1532af345180f3be879c647dd OP_EQUAL
address
3MJWppKZwVZyk63ngNznNJbuFWXaRVzZxF
transaction
83b5dea084eb462c33ef95e8e93d9a2d295f51027d0c1243b9f0dc0a32319e2b
spent
true